During this Hall of Fame weekend, nearly everyone would like the attention to be on basketball, but it's difficult to ignore the conversations that are swirling around the WNBA — especially with some of the league's greatest icons being enshrined. The ongoing vitriol centered around race, gender and sexuality makes for daily headlines. Hall of Famer Dawn Staley, who is getting inducted again Saturday with the 1996 Olympic women’s basketball team, sees a positive side to the negativity.
